Scrambled words and spam

It seems
At least to me
That…..they
Are always there
Hidden in those instants
Wherein I lose my focus
Drift into “un-thinking”
Move without my own consent

Call ‘em what you will
Imps, trolls, the Billy goats Gruff
A synaptic surfer
Washed ashore

Popcorn scattered on the beach
Pursued by satiations seagulls
An off-key note
Sabotaging a symphony

A keyboard cannibal
Consuming all thought
Hunting in the alphabetic jungle
Of scrambled words

I have cursed them and cajoled them
All to no avail
An effort less successful
Than a dog chasing its tail
